The Importance of Magnesium

Magnesium is a trace mineral that’s essential for maintaining proper muscle and bone health, regulating sleep, and even supporting brain function. Did you know that the average American consumes less magnesium than the recommended daily allowance (RDA)? That’s right, we often fall short of what our bodies need. Magnesium deficiency can lead to symptoms like muscle cramps, fatigue, and irritability, but it’s easily fixable with the right supplement.


Where to Find Magnesium Naturally

Before jumping into supplements, it’s worth exploring where you can find magnesium naturally in your diet. Leafy green vegetables like spinach and kale are packed with magnesium, as are nuts, seeds, and dairy products.
